Output e89f7b5dbfe7208f1125b48d6aecd5673f858858bdac616971b830dc9660be98:1

value
17351000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75888005f694e2c6e84850b23c558a514e2fcc20 OP_EQUAL
address
3CQUWBRUATx2uiRdffeWhQYPGcSBHXxara
transaction
e89f7b5dbfe7208f1125b48d6aecd5673f858858bdac616971b830dc9660be98
spent
true